How they compare

Guyana currently reports 0.0206 terawatt-hours against 0 terawatt-hours in Fiji, a difference of 0.0206 terawatt-hours.

Across all 45 years both countries report, Guyana has been ahead every year.

Fiji ranks 127th and Guyana ranks 126th of 219 countries.

Guyana has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.
